Understanding Cloud Security Risks

Cloud environments present unique security challenges, including data breaches, account hijacking, and insecure APIs. Recognizing these risks is the first step toward implementing effective security measures.

Implementing Strong Access Controls

One of the fundamental practices for cloud security is establishing strong access controls. This includes implementing multi-factor authentication, role-based access controls, and regular audits of user permissions to ensure that only authorized personnel can access sensitive data.

Data Encryption: A Must-Have

Data encryption is a critical component of cloud security. Organizations should encrypt sensitive data both in transit and at rest to protect it from unauthorized access. This adds an additional layer of security and ensures compliance with data protection regulations.

Regular Security Audits and Assessments

Conducting regular security audits and assessments is essential for identifying vulnerabilities in cloud infrastructure. IT leaders should establish a routine for evaluating security protocols and making necessary adjustments to maintain a secure cloud environment.
